Fine Precipitated Aluminum Trihydroxide

Fine Precipitated Aluminum Trihydroxide Applications

The Hydral® and HyBrite® ATH products are valued mainly as paper filler pigments. The very white, super-fine Hydral® Coat pigments are used by the paper industry for outstanding paper coatings with good ink gloss and printability.

Product Description
Hydral® 710 An extra-fine, uniform median particle size of 1.0 micron
Hydral® PGA A spray dried 1.0 micron aluminum trihydroxide with a dispersant used in the manufacture to increase bulk density and improve flow characteristics for better handling and bulk shipping
HyBrite® 100 Slurry A slurry pigment of 1.0 micron white hydrated alumina with a 100% TAPPI brightness used as a paper filler for improved brightness and maintaining opacity. Can partially or fully replace titanium dioxide in certain paper grades where high whiteness and cost savings are necessary.
Hydral® Coat 5 An extra-fine, uniform median particle size of 0.5 microns, available as a fully deagglomerated powder or as a slurry
Hydral® Coat 7 Slightly larger uniform particle size of 0.7 microns diameter, available only in dry powder form
Hydral® Coat 8 A median particle size of 0.82 microns, available as a powder product
Hydral® 5810 A very fine nano-type particle size ATH that is partially calcined for extremely high surface area
